Transaction fa31ef7046f122681b49d90921db171b50a711263d9581239e4bd036ea14b431

1 Input
2 Outputs
  • fa31ef7046f122681b49d90921db171b50a711263d9581239e4bd036ea14b431:0
  • value  144323
    address  3HHU9AeoC55Te2vHVdD5cdaBKRXABGbNhP
  • fa31ef7046f122681b49d90921db171b50a711263d9581239e4bd036ea14b431:1
  • value  314651
    address  35XCSB5j4tbnxGTvtiaWJjkbRYuCyPcJSn